Breast cancer, heart disease, and diabetes are just three of the many health concerns attributed to too much belly fat. It doesn’t matter if your abdominal fat is due to menopause, beer, or food, experts agree that it’s dangerous and needs to be eliminated! This extra weight is not only unsightly from the exterior, but the damage that the deep fat does to your internal organs is alarming! There are simple steps that you can take to solve this problem. Let’s look at a few of the most important ones here.

There is no substitute for eating healthy foods in healthy amounts! Make it a priority to learn about food pyramid recommendations, nutrition fact labels, and proper portion sizes. Study this information, commit it to memory, and practice it on a daily basis.

Eliminating sweets from your diet is another important step. This would especially include sweet drinks and drinks containing artificial sweeteners. Water should be your main beverage of choice. Skim milk and unsweetened tea are acceptable as well. At the same time, severely limit sweet foods. They provide nothing of value to the diet.

It is impossible to downplay the significance of exercise in the fight against belly fat. A minimum of thirty minutes of cardio should be competed each day, with activities such as power walking, running, biking, swimming laps, racquetball, skating, basketball, biking, jumping rope, and dancing. In addition, weight training and target exercises should be included in the daily workout.

Medical researchers have determined that a fat belly is most likely to develop in a stressed man of any age, and an older stressed women. Therefore, it is absolutely imperative that you take steps to eliminate excess stress in your life! Cortisol is a hormone that the body releases when stressed. It is believed that this hormone encourages the storage of fat around the abdominal area and belly. Learn relaxation techniques, find your inner yogi, or go fishing…but do not stress!

While other steps exist to aid in the elimination of this condition, these are by far the most significant ones. It takes several months for the physical benefits to be evident, so patience is a must! Following these steps consistently can eliminate or greatly reduce dangerous belly fat.
